Ubisoft has announced that it will be publishing Techland’s upcoming shooter, Call of Juarez: The Cartel this summer.

The third in Techland’s Call of Juarez series, the game is said to bring “the best elements of the Wild West to a new and modern setting.” Players will embark on a “mature” journey that spans from Los Angeles, California to Jaurez, Mexico.

Call of Juarez: The Cartel is an action-packed shooter game with a strong story, interesting characters and a wide variety of gameplay options,” says  director of marketing Adam Novickas in a press release. “The game will bring the best elements of the Wild West into modern times with a very gritty and relevant plot.”
